Collectors AU 58 gold coins offer a unique blend of historical character and visual appeal, making them a favorite among numismatists and enthusiasts who appreciate the nuance between mint-state and circulated coinage. Graded as “About Uncirculated,” these coins display only the slightest touch of wear—often visible only on the highest points of the design—while retaining much of their original mint luster and striking detail. For many collectors, AU 58 coins embody the sweet spot: they capture the essence of a coin that has seen minimal handling, yet they are often more accessible than their uncirculated counterparts.
